Output 1ebd4e8bc014d2fe40214e9daaa3413f0bcd9cf71cedb398ee875aa8920e72bc:0

value
109614771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e65af88f70a8bd413b3cc0fd161ce58db0cb44e OP_EQUAL
address
3DDLsxcBQYK2wrUrjvWjbbfmnGpJJNVqbs
transaction
1ebd4e8bc014d2fe40214e9daaa3413f0bcd9cf71cedb398ee875aa8920e72bc
confirmations
339756
spent
true